Apéry-Fermi铅笔K3曲面之间的同源映射

代数几何 2024-10-11 v3

摘要

属于Apéry-Fermi铅笔(YkY_k)的K3K3曲面的椭圆纤维化可能具有2233阶挠截面,在(Yk)(Y_k)上定义阶为2233的自同构τ\tau。首先考虑奇异K3K3曲面Y10Y_{10}某些纤维化在二阶挠截面情形下的Yk/τY_{k}/\tau,并如同奇异曲面Y2Y_{2}那样得到与Y10Y_{10}相关的Kummer曲面或Y10Y_{10}自身。最后一种情况与Y10Y_{10}上的复乘法相关。我们还证明对于Y2Y_{2}所有具33阶挠截面的纤维化均有Y2/τ=Y10Y_{2}/\tau=Y_{10}。对于Y10Y_{10}结果不同,其中Y10/τY_{10}/\tau可得具有超越格[4018][4 \quad 0\quad 18][2036]\left[2 \quad 0 \quad 36\right]的两曲面之一。我们还显式地联系了纤维化上的33-同源与另一些纤维化上的基变换。
